Copyrights
Copyright protects original literary, dramatic, musical and other artistic works. If you obtain a copyright to protect a particular piece of work, you then have the right to reproduce it, prepare derivative works based on it, distribute it, perform it publicly, and display it publicly. Sometimes, a copyright is not the best way to protect your intellectual property. If you want to protect an invention or the goodwill associated with your product, a patent or a trademark will be a better option.
